Network Scale and National Presence

RHCNZ Medical Imaging Group represents a significant force in New Zealand's healthcare landscape, boasting impressive metrics that underscore its national reach and capability:

Clinical Expertise

  • 160-170+ specialist radiologists form the backbone of RHCNZ's diagnostic capabilities, representing an impressive network of expert radiologists working together to ensure better health outcomes for New Zealand communities
  • These medical specialists work collaboratively across the organization, sharing expertise and best practices to ensure consistent, high-quality patient care
  • The large team of subspecialist radiologists enables the group to offer expertise across the full spectrum of diagnostic imaging modalities
  • RHCNZ delivers more than 35% of radiology services nationwide

Geographic Coverage

  • 70+ clinics operate throughout New Zealand, creating an extensive network of accessible imaging facilities
  • This widespread presence ensures that patients in both major urban centers and regional communities can access radiology services without excessive travel
  • The strategic distribution of clinics helps reduce wait times and improves healthcare outcomes for communities nationwide

Professional Workforce

  • 1300+ dedicated professionals work across the RHCNZ network
  • The team encompasses diverse roles including radiologists, radiographers, sonographers, nurses, receptionists, and support staff
  • This substantial workforce brings together an incredible range of experience and expertise, creating a rich knowledge base that benefits patient care

Strategic Partnerships

Infratil Partnership

RHCNZ values collaborative partnerships that bring people together to create sustainable, world-class health outcomes. A cornerstone of this partnership philosophy is the relationship with Infratil:

Ownership Structure

  • Infratil owns 50.1% of RHCNZ Medical Imaging Group
  • The balance of shareholding is owned by doctors in Auckland Radiology Group (ARG), Pacific Radiology Group (PRG), and Bay Radiology Group (BRG), as well as RHCNZ management

Infratil's Commitment

  • Infratil is an infrastructure investment company that actively invests in ideas that matter
  • Healthcare is viewed globally as an essential service
  • Diagnostic imaging is increasingly recognized as a critical part of preventative healthcare
  • Deep commitment to investing in RHCNZ's people, leading-edge technology, research that matters, and sustainable business practices

Cancer Screening and Detection

RHCNZ has taken a public stance on critical health issues, particularly New Zealand's bowel cancer mortality rates. The organization acknowledges that:

  • New Zealand has one of the highest bowel cancer mortality rates in the world
  • Over 1,200 New Zealanders die from bowel cancer annually (approximately three people per day)
  • Improved access to diagnostic imaging and screening can contribute to better outcomes

By highlighting these issues and investing in diagnostic capabilities, RHCNZ demonstrates its commitment to addressing significant public health challenges.
